2020 49er, 49er FX & Nacra 17 Oceania Championship at Geelong, Australia - Overall

by Ben Remocker, 49er & Nacra 17 Sailing 3 Feb 2020 09:10 UTC 30 January - 3 February 2020
Day 4 - 2020 49er, 49er FX & Nacra 17 Oceania Championship © Drew Malcolm

Riley Gibbs and Anna Weis (USA) used superior boats speed upwind in the flat water to narrowly win the Nacra 17 Oceania Championship by three points from Zajac/Matz (AUT) and Gimson/Burnett (GBR).

On a blustery final day the American's got a 1, 3 battling tightly with the Austrians who scored a 2, 1 and won the regatta by three points.

Noting that this is just a warm up regatta, John Gimson and Anna Burnett opted not to sail the final race today to instead further focus on preparation for the upcoming worlds.

Also feeling good out of the Oceanias are the two Spanish teams in 49er and 49erFX skiffs. Diego Botin and Iago Marra won the only 49er race of the day, while Tamara Echegoyen and Paula Barcelo had a third and a 1st in their two races today winning the 49erFX championship by the greatest margin of the lot.

The World Championships begin racing on February 10th and run through the 15th
